Role Overview

We are seeking a highly organized and result-driven Assistant Manager – HR Outsourcing to oversee and coordinate outsourced HR operations for multiple client organizations.

This role requires a professional who can balance strategic oversight with operational execution, ensuring seamless HR service delivery, compliance, and client satisfaction.

Key Responsibilities
• Manage end-to-end HR outsourcing operations across multiple client accounts
• Serve as primary liaison between CREM and client organizations on HR matters
• Oversee recruitment, onboarding, and employee lifecycle management for outsourced staff
• Ensure accurate and timely payroll administration, benefits coordination, and statutory compliance
• Monitor and enforce HR policies, procedures, and service level agreements (SLAs)
• Handle employee relations issues, disciplinary processes, and conflict resolution
• Prepare and present HR reports, workforce analytics, and client updates
• Conduct periodic HR audits and compliance checks
• Support process improvement initiatives to enhance efficiency and service delivery quality
• Supervise and guide HR officers and field staff assigned to client accounts

Requirements
• Bachelor’s Deg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, or related discipline
• Minimum of 3 years hands-on HR experience, with exposure to HR outsourcing or consulting environments
• Strong knowledge of:
• Nigerian labour laws and statutory regulations
• Payroll systems and HRIS tools
• Employee relations and performance management
• Professional certification (CIPM, SHRM, HRCI) is an added advantage
• Excellent stakeholder management and client-facing skills
• Strong organizational, multitasking, and problem-solving abilities
• High level of confidentiality and professionalism
